From 3718c75cee7fee0612e81fe6114d973a9c8708ca Mon Sep 17 00:00:00 2001 From: carry <2641257231@qq.com> Date: Tue, 22 Apr 2025 00:14:16 +0800 Subject: [PATCH] =?UTF-8?q?feat(frontend):=20=E6=B7=BB=E5=8A=A0=E6=95=B0?= =?UTF-8?q?=E6=8D=AE=E9=9B=86=E7=94=9F=E6=88=90=E9=A1=B5=E9=9D=A2=E7=9A=84?= =?UTF-8?q?=E5=A4=84=E7=90=86=E8=BF=9B=E5=BA=A6=E6=98=BE=E7=A4=BA?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it - 在处理文档片段时添加进度条,提升用户体验 - 优化代码格式,调整缩进和空行 --- frontend/dataset_generate_page.py |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/frontend/dataset_generate_page.py b/frontend/dataset_generate_page.py index 536b66f..d87899b 100644 --- a/frontend/dataset_generate_page.py +++ b/frontend/dataset_generate_page.py @@ -135,8 +135,6 @@ def dataset_generate_page(): prompt = prompt.partial(**variables_dict) - - dataset = Dataset( name=dataset_name, model_id=[api_provider.model_id], @@ -144,10 +142,12 @@ def dataset_generate_page(): dataset_items=[] ) - for document_slice in document_slice_list: + total_slices = len(document_slice_list) + for i, document_slice in enumerate(document_slice_list): + progress((i + 1) / total_slices, desc=f"处理文档片段 {i + 1}/{total_slices}") request = LLMRequest(api_provider=api_provider, - prompt=prompt.format(document_slice=document_slice), - format=generate_json_example(DatasetItem)) + prompt=prompt.format(document_slice=document_slice), + format=generate_json_example(DatasetItem)) call_openai_api(request, rounds) for resp in request.response: